A lot of guitar buyers rummage around on You Tube in order to find sound samples of the guitars they are interested in order to help them home in on the ones they would like to buy or try for themselves. The more varied clips available - played in various styles (finger picking, flat picking, solo or accompaniment) – the more the buyers are informed and the more likely the guitar will sell.
Of course you can only find relevant clips if the people who post them reference the guitar make and model in the description or tags of the video.
